Go to your Control Panel, find the Windows Firewall, after you open that, you need to click on Advanced settings. Click on Inbound Rules, scroll down until you see Java, it maybe listed several times. Right click on the ones that are blocked and select Properties.
On the General tab, you will see a section called Action, you will need to tick the Allow the connection. Apply and then OK, do that for all blocked Java entries.
